# The preview renderer downsamples uploads to 800-point peak arrays
# before caching. Render workers in the Quillhaven cluster pull jobs
# off the preview queue; concurrency capped at 4 per pod to keep
# memory under control on long podcast files. Do not raise
# PREVIEW_MAX_DURATION past 7200s without checking decoder limits.
# Cache TTL is 24h; stale entries are swept by the nightly reaper.
# The renderer authenticates to the peak-cache store with the
# signing secret set on the next line.

vault entry, fadup-tagag: RELAY_SECRET8=2fd92179

## Authentication

Integration tests for Coinrail's settlement path are flaky when auth is misconfigured — you'll see intermittent 401s, not failures. Don't retry your way past them. Tests hit the internal Ledgerline sandbox, which requires a service key, not your personal token. Set COINRAIL_TEST_AUTH before running the suite. CI injects it automatically; locally you set it yourself. Use the key below.

app token of hawif-kafof = kto15_B3AN0KfpZRy4TLc

# Service Accounts: String Extraction

The `extract-i18n` script pulls translatable strings from all Bramblewick repos and pushes them to the Glossa service. It runs under the `i18n-extractor` service account. Do not run it under your personal account; Glossa rate-limits individual users aggressively. The account has write access to the staging catalog only. Set the token in your shell before invoking the script. The current staging token is below.

API key for kahap-kafog: zpat15_6qzxZ7YR8aDwjmp